Keeper Helps Online Media Company Avert Password Chaos

Fexy Media, a digital-first media company reaching over 13 million monthly unique visitors, faced growing password chaos as employees shared and stored credentials in spreadsheets and text files. With multiple people using shared AWS and advertising accounts and frequent staff changes, Fexy needed a group-oriented solution that allowed centralized, granular control over who could view or update credentials. They selected Keeper Security’s password manager to meet those needs.

Keeper Security deployed encrypted shared folders, an administrative dashboard for auditing and weak-password alerts, automatic password generation, and easy account transfer when employees leave. The solution proved intuitive—new hires onboard in minutes—and created one secure, mobile-accessible repository used across engineering and other teams, replacing insecure text files and enabling admins to reassign logins securely. Keeper Security’s features have become a mainstay at Fexy, improving credential hygiene and operational continuity.
